The FB position is a little bit sad. I think it's a very demanding position to your body - basically you are a RB who doesn't carry the ball and takes hits from guy around 300 pounds. 

 

The job openings are very view, how many teams still have a spot for a FB on their roster? 

 

You get paid next to nothing. A guy like Roosevelt Nix plays for one and half milion per year. So the commitment is pretty low. 

 

It's just said. When I started watching football you still had guys like Mike Alstott, Lorenzo Neal...does played a lot of snaps and where pretty damm important. They where stars themselfs.
